This young lady in Peru is posing in traditional colorfully embroidered Andean native dress including red hat, brightly trimmed jacket and woven shawl. She holds her white llama for tourists' snapshots for tips but is too shy and polite to ask.
Interesting note: Congenital deafness is prevalent in camelids with a white hair coat and solid blue eye color (approximately 90 % of animals with solid white hair coats and solid sky-blue to white eyes are deaf) according to an OSU study.
